A mature brindle-dun Highland bull known at Löshá Farms for traditional Highland character, calm breeding behavior, and watchful sire temperament.


Traditional Highland character
Wellington visibly carries a broad muzzle, abundant forelock, strong horn presentation, substantial body depth and the breed's characteristic heavy coat. These are owner observations, not a formal conformation evaluation.
He has produced brindle, black and ginger calves, including two brindles. His daughter Rosie is a frosted brindle. He has remained with calves born at Löshá Farms through approximately six months and has shown calm, tolerant sire behavior. During natural service, we have personally observed him approach receptive females patiently and gently. He is still a mature bull and must always be treated with appropriate caution.
